The dragon sword is a one-handed stab weapon requiring 60 Attack to wield. It attacks once every 4 ticks (2.4s) and carries a +65 stab attack with +63 strength — the highest stab bonus of the standard shortswords, though the leaf-bladed sword edges it on raw stab. Its real draw is the Wild Stab special attack, which makes it a budget spec-stick for PvP and prayer-flicking. It drops only from wyrms (1/2,000 on task), and trades for a few hundred thousand coins.
Equipment bonuses
The dragon sword leans on stab: +65 stab attack and +63 strength, with a quick 4-tick (2.4s) swing and only a 60 Attack requirement.






Other bonuses
Slash (+55) trails the stab bonus, and crush is negative (-2), so always fight on the stab style to get the most from it.

How to get the dragon sword
The dragon sword is a rare drop from wyrms, the only monsters that drop it (alongside the dragon harpoon). It can also come from a lost ironwood crate reward.
- Off a Slayer task: 1/10,000 per kill.
- On a wyrm Slayer task: the rate improves sharply to 1/2,000.
Because it is tradeable, most players simply buy it off the Grand Exchange rather than farm wyrms for it. Like all dragon equipment, it cannot be made with the Smithing skill.
Wild Stab special attack
The dragon sword's special attack, Wild Stab, consumes 40% of special attack energy to hit with 25% increased accuracy and damage. If the target is using Protect from Melee, the spec ignores that prayer for one attack — and since a 2025 update it now penetrates prayers used by NPCs too. The special rolls off the opponent's stab defence regardless of the combat style you're set to.
That prayer-ignoring spec is what gives this cheap weapon a niche in the wilderness, where it sees use as an off-hand spec switch. For broader PvP and PvM gear, see our melee gear guide.
Is the dragon sword worth it?
For the price, the spec is the value. As a main weapon the dragon sword is outclassed — the dragon scimitar attacks at the same 4-tick speed but on slash, better for general training, and the abyssal whip is the standard mid-game upgrade above it. The leaf-bladed sword beats its stab attack by 2, though the dragon sword carries 13 more strength.
Where it earns its keep is the Wild Stab prayer-ignoring spec, making it a budget pick for PvP spec switches. If you just want a fast, cheap weapon to level Attack, the dragon scimitar is the more efficient buy.
Dragon sword FAQ
What level do you need to wield the dragon sword?
60 Attack. There are no other skill requirements to equip it.
How do you get the dragon sword?
It's a rare drop from wyrms — the only monster that drops it. The rate is 1/10,000 off a Slayer task and 1/2,000 while on a wyrm Slayer task. It can also drop from a lost ironwood crate, or you can simply buy it on the Grand Exchange.
What is the dragon sword's special attack?
Wild Stab, costing 40% special energy. It hits with 25% increased accuracy and damage, and ignores the target's Protect from Melee for one attack (and NPC prayers since a 2025 update).
Is the dragon sword better than the dragon scimitar?
For training Attack, no — the dragon scimitar is the same 4-tick speed but slashes, which is more efficient for training Attack. The dragon sword's edge is its Wild Stab special attack, which the scimitar lacks.
What is the dragon sword's attack speed?
It attacks every 4 ticks, or about 2.4 seconds per hit.

Update history
Receiving a dragon sword from a lost ironwood crate now adds it to the collection log.
The dragon sword special attack can now penetrate prayers used by NPCs.
The dragon sword special attack now works correctly in PvP when the opponent is not using the Protect from Melee prayer.
Following the release of the Kebos Lowlands, the dragon sword was moved from the Chambers of Xeric drop table to wyrms.
